Additionally, as per the American Society of Clinical Oncology's 2017 guidelines, there is insufficient proof to recommend THC as monotherapy for addressing chemotherapy-induced nausea and vomiting. Nevertheless, in scenarios of breakthrough nausea and vomiting proof against ondansetron, moderate proof supports THC's efficiency when used along with conventional antiemetic therapy.[4]

Also known as delta-nine-tetrahydrocannabinol, THC is the leading ingredient liable for the “large” related to cannabis use. But this compound is one of over one hundred cannabinoids identified in the cannabis plant, each of which add to the general effects.
In 1970, the Controlled Substances Act categorised marijuana as a Program I drug, determining it as possessing a superior probable for abuse and producing the drug unlawful with the federal level.
